Door and Window Replacement: A Comprehensive Guide

Changing doors and windows is a substantial home enhancement task that can enhance both the aesthetic appeals and functionality of a house. This short article provides an informative overview of windows and door replacement, covering the types of doors and windows available, the benefits of replacement, the ideal timing for replacements, and a detailed guide supported by often asked questions.

Advantages of Door and Window Replacement

Buying the replacement of windows and doors can yield numerous advantages:

  1. Energy Efficiency: New doors and windows often come with sophisticated insulation functions and low-emissivity (Low-E) glass finishings that lower heating and cooling costs.

  2. Enhanced Curb Appeal: Updated doors and windows boost the general look of a home, substantially increasing curb appeal and residential or commercial property worth.

  3. Improved Security: Many contemporary designs include sophisticated locking systems and resilient products, providing increased defense versus break-ins.

  4. Noise Reduction: Replacement windows can create a quieter indoor environment by successfully blocking outdoors sound.

  5. Minimized Maintenance: Modern products such as vinyl and fiberglass require less maintenance compared to standard wood.

When to Consider Replacement

Knowing when to change doors and windows is essential for homeowners. Indicators consist of:

  • Visible Damage: Cracks, chips, or warping can jeopardize the effectiveness of doors and windows.
  • Drafts: Noticing drafts around windows and doors can suggest stopping working seals and insulation.
  • Rising Energy Bills: Increasing energy costs, especially during severe temperature levels, may point to ineffective doors and windows.
  • Difficult Operation: Difficulty in opening or closing windows and doors suggests malfunctioning hardware or warping.

Frequently asked questions

What is the average expense of windows and door replacement?

The typical cost can differ significantly based upon door or window type, products, and labor. House owners can expect to pay anywhere from ₤ 200 to ₤ 2,500 per window and ₤ 500 to ₤ 3,000 for doors.

How long does the replacement process take?

The time required depends upon the variety of doors and windows being changed. A single window or door setup may take a couple of hours, while a full-home replacement might take a number of days.

Can I install new windows myself?

While DIY installation is possible, it needs ability and experience. Working with a professional is often suggested for best results and service warranty protection.

What are Low-E windows?

Low-E (low emissivity) windows are developed to decrease heat transfer, keeping homes cooler in summertime and warmer in winter season, hence enhancing energy performance.
